Definition of CRITERIA

criteria

Plural: criteria, criterias, criterions

Noun

  • Standards or principles by which something is judged.
  • Standards by which something is judged or evaluated.
  • a basis for comparison; a reference point against which other things can be evaluated
  • the ideal in terms of which something can be judged
  • plural of criterion
  • A single criterion.

Origin / Etymology

The plural form of criterion, formed according to the Ancient Greek -ον (-on) → -α (-a) pluralisation pattern.
